> I have been "migrated" to exchange 2010 for my email.   While I eventually succumbed
> to being moved from all UNIX mail to an IMAP mailbox in exchange 2003,
> it actually worked OK, if you discounted the onerous tools used to access the calendar.
> 
> Now, on 2010, I had to ditch PINE and try ALPINE and still I cannot decode 70% of attachments and get encoding and MIME errors in many emails.   So I started using 
> the exchange adaptor in the iPad and also good old Apple mail and that seems to work
> for calendar and mail quite well.
> 
> But I use Solaris at work and none of the tools I used last year have functioned correctly.
> And I cannot even get Evolution to work properly as the plugin doesn't work on the 
> architecture I am using.

Have a look at Davmail, http://davmail.sourceforge.net/. 

"Ever wanted to get rid of Outlook ? DavMail is a POP/IMAP/SMTP/Caldav/Carddav/LDAP exchange gateway allowing users to use any mail/calendar client (e.g. Thunderbird with Lightning or Apple iCal) with an Exchange server, even from the internet or behind a firewall through Outlook Web Access."
